IDIOMATIC EXPRESSION IN UMPAMA PAKPAK WEDDING CEREMONY

Aguni Berutu and Juli Rachmadani Hsb

Abstract


This study deals with idiomatic expression in Pakpak wedding ceremony. The objectives of this study were to find out the categories of umpama, to describe the meaning of umpama, and to find out the dominant category of umpama used in Pakpak wedding ceremony. This research was conducted by using descriptive qualitative design. The data were 25 utterances of idiomatic expression (umpama)  taken from Pakpak wedding ceremony records. The findings indicated that there were three categories of umpama Pakpak, they were: umpama related to flora, fauna, and daily activities. The total percentages of umpama for each category were: related to flora (52%), fauna (8%), and daily activities (16%), while not categorized (24%). The meaning of umpama in Pakpak wedding ceremony were containing wishes, hopes, prayers, and advices. The dominant category was related to flora (52%).
